1. A lancing device comprising:

  • a drive mechanism comprising a drive spring and a carrier driven by the drive spring; and

    a lancet that is decoupled from the drive mechanism and slidably floats relative to the carrier during at least a portion of a lancing stroke,further comprising a housing defining an axial chamber,wherein the carrier comprises;

    a carriage slidably received in the housing chamber, the carriage defining a bore that slidably receives the lancet; and

    one or more wings extending outwardly of the housing, wherein the lancing device is armed by retracting the wings to a cocked position with the carrier in a retracted position,further comprising one or more struts extending between the carriage and the wings, and projecting through one or more slots in the housing, wherein, after the lancing device is fired but before the lancet reaches an extended position, the carrier is stopped by the carrier struts engaging one or more stop surfaces defined by the housing slots.
